Frequently Asked Questions about Minneapolis
How much are Studio apartments in Minneapolis?
There are currently 2,365 Studio Apartments in Minneapolis with rent ranges from $640 to $2,599 with an average price of $1,308.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Minneapolis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Minneapolis ranges from $500 to $8,079 with an average monthly rent of $1,575.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Minneapolis c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Minneapolis range from $469 to $15,685.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$2,119.
How expensive are Minneapolis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 653 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Minneapolis on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$495 to $10,027 - averaging $2,313 for the location.
